WebMar 18, 2024 · LCD Video Walls. Video walls are ideal for creating backdrops for their reception, they can start out more subtle at the beginning of night and once the party starts going can become a great way to create a nightclub feel for your reception. WebFeb 21, 2024 · If extra speakers, microphones, or updated audio equipment are needed for a large wedding, this could result in a higher wedding DJ cost. Additionally, if you need the DJ to set up outside, extra equipment such as electrical cables and other equipment could be necessary, raising the cost. Laptops are … WebCheck that the DJ software and controller work together. Also, get headphones and spares as they tend to get dropped or stood on. Other equipment you will need includes an amplifier and speakers, a DJ booth monitor, and cables. Now you are ready to begin. Music should be loaded onto your laptop and backed up so that you don’t lose your song lists.
